Output 91ed519316b3eb6d567e60c2a6b33ffea32c0f27628af221a920af4c4eb3f009:11

value
863021671
script pubkey
OP_0 OP_PUSHBYTES_20 41eaf038e32577628572ce38cae36af08add689d
address
bc1qg840qw8ry4mk9ptjecuv4cm27z9d66ya42w00k
transaction
91ed519316b3eb6d567e60c2a6b33ffea32c0f27628af221a920af4c4eb3f009
spent
true